Ministers V. Senthilbalaji, Mathivanan promise time-bound action on petitions

Minister for Electricity V. Senthilbalaji and Minister for Adi Dravidar Welfare M. Mathivanan on Tuesday visited various parts of the district to receive petitions as part of the Makkaludan Mudalvar scheme.
Special camps were organised at Manavadi, Vellianai, Jagadhabi, Andankovil East and several other villages. The Ministers met the people and interacted with them to understand their needs. The Ministers subsequently received petitions from the people.
According to a press release, special camps had so far been held in two phases in the district. During the first phase, 20,746 petitions were received from the people. More than 32,000 people presented petitions in the second phase of camps. Nearly 53,000 petitions, seeking various welfare aids, have so far been received. The petitions received in the ongoing third phase of camps will be verified immediately. Depending upon their eligibility criteria, government welfare aids and others will be extended. Action on petitions will be taken within 30 days from the receipt of them.
Collector M. Thangavel and Member of Parliament S. Jothimani participated.
